Keynote Speaker:  AnneMoss Rogers

Keynote Topic:  Turning Pain into Purpose: Surviving a Son’s Depression, Addiction, and Suicide

After trying to find help for her once joyful son and rap artist, including wilderness therapy and therapeutic boarding school, AnneMoss’ son Charles met heroin, an addiciton that led to a depressive episode and downward spiral that ended with his suicide on June 5, 2015.  This presentation is about her journey to healing by dragging an unpopular topic into the spotlight, how giving back has helped her heal, and how a blog community that came together in their shared pain has saved lives in the most surprising and unconventoinal of ways.  This presentation carries a message of hope and genuine takeaways on how to spot and respond to someone in crisis.

Takeaways:

  • How stigma played a role in Charles’ downward spiral
  • One mom’s unconventional way to save lives
  • Turning grief into action to find a path to healing
  • What to say or do when someone is struggling
  • Forgiving oneself after a loss by suicide
